Eligibility
Inclusion criteria
Inclusion criteria: 1. Probable or definite diagnosis of autoimmune hepatitis according to the Autoimmune Hepatitis Diagnosis and Treatment Guidelines (2021) criteria; 2. Male or female, 18 to 75 years old; 3. Is capable of understanding and signing the informed consent document; 4. No history of using Hormone or Immunosuppressive agents; 5. Not belong to acute or severe AIH.
Exclusion criteria
Exclusion criteria: 1. Patients with liver damage caused by other reasons (such as viral, drug, alcoholic and non-alcoholic fatty liver disease, etc); 2. Those with acute severe complications, those with critical illnesses such as liver cirrhosis, decompensated hepatic encephalopathy, and liver failure; 3. Has history of alcohol intake>25 g/day within the past six months; 4. Pregnant or lactating women; 5. Has unstable and uncontrollable hypertension (> 180/110 mmHg); 6. Severe anemia, leukopenia, or thrombocytopenia; 7. Patients with severe heart, brain, lung, kidney, immune and other system diseases; 8. Has any form of current substance abuse, psychiatric disorder or a condition that, in the opinion of the Investigator, may invalidate communication with the Investigator; 9. Have an active infection (eg, acute hepatitis E, cytomegalovirus, or Epstein-Barr virus) requiring systemic therapy with antibiotic, antiviral, or antifungal treatment, or has had any febrile illness within 7 days prior to Day-1; 10. Has received other investigational agents within 90 days prior to the first screening visit.
